IC-PQ2-PMCb PMC is an high integrated module with single board computer functionalities. This rugged PMC board is intended for embedded application with specific needs of conduction-cooled systems. This card has been designed in accordance with ANSI Vita 20 and IEEE1386.1 PCI mezzanine card standard. It features a high performance 32-bits PowerPC processor with three Fast Ethernet controllers.


IC-PQ2-PMCb can be used in conjunction with CompactPCI, VME carriers or proprietary design. Many networks or embedded applications can be developed on-board :

  • Processor module with a need of high level of integration and low power consumption
  • Communication controller with Multi-Ethernet Links
  • Ethernet channels with redundancy

Description

IC-PQ2-PMCb is powered by a MPC8270, being part of the PowerQUICCII processor family. This embedded processor couples a 603e core with a RISC communication processor and three Fast Ethernet controllers. This low power design, less than 3W with three Ethernet ports, makes system integration easier.

IC-PQ2-PMCb CPU board implements a 64bits PowerPC local bus. This local bus is usable by the host via the 32 bit-PCI bus through a PowerPC-to-PCI bridge.

IC-PQ2-PMCb can be used in three kinds of configuration : Monarch, Non-Monarch or in stand-alone mode. According to the application, the PMC processor module can be host or simple station.

IC-PQ2-PMCb provides three full-duplex 802.3 and Fast Ethernet controllers associated to three PHY 10/100TX interfaces. Each controller implements a local FIFO and DMA channel and supports the promiscuous mode. Theses channels are available on the rear I/O connector.

IC-PQ2-PMCb is specially designed for conduction cooled environment. A version with coating is available. A temperature sensor monitors the operational constraints. Surge protections implemented on each Ethernet lines make this board particularly fitted to harsh conditions.

IC-PQ2-PMCb provides four multi-purpose serial controllers (each with a data rate up to 10Mbits) on the Pn4 rear I/O or the reverse optional Pn3 connector. SPI and I²C bus are also available on these connectors. In addition Pn3 provides several GPIO. 

A specific engineering kit is available. It makes easier the utilization of the debug tools : JTAG/COP/Async RS232 port and external reset.

IC-PQ2-PMCb on-board firmware

IC’s on-board firmware is a comprehensive set of software stored in flash memory including:

IC_Boot

This module is called by the reset vector when the board is powered up. It initializes the PowerQUICCII, the memory controller, performs the Power on self tests, the module IC_Bios, before using the PCI bridge and jumping in different applications according to the values stored in memory.

 

IC_Bios

This module allows the user to access the specific IC-PQ2-PMCb hardware resources via an easy-to-use API. A set of about 60 libraries functions are provided.

 

IC_Tools

It is a firmware monitor which allows loading files from Ethernet via Bootp, running files in RAM or flashing them. In addition it permits to display or modify the RAM data. To end with, it enables the user to perform maintenance tests.

 

IC-BSP basic

These BSPs products are based on the standard distribution of the OS editor. They take in charge hardware initialization, interrupt handling and generation, hardware clock and timer services, memory management, PCI management, mapping of memory spaces, basic serial and Ethernet communications.

 

IC-Protocol Modules

These software provide optimized drivers with new functions for serial controllers : asynchronous with frame, HDLC/SDLC, Bisync, Transparent mode, Ethernet, PPP, etc. These communication drivers are designed to minimize the buffer’s copy.

Interface Concept provides BSP for VxWorks® and Linux® operating systems.
Other RTOS (LynxOS,...) can be ported on request.

Powerful software debugging tools for application development on IC-PQ2-PMCb board are available for OS supported in-house.

Host supported by Interface Concept are Linux® OS and VxWorks.
